Adults require seven or more hours of sleep, but most of us don’t get that much.
Regardless of your age, weight, or level of exercise, getting too little sleep over time may increase your chance of having a heart attack or stroke.
Going to bed even fifteen minutes earlier each night may help if you have trouble falling asleep on a regular basis.
Set a consistent sleep and wake timetable and follow it, even on your days off.

These days, added sugar is a common ingredient in many foods and beverages. Heart disease, type 2 diabetes, and obesity are associated with high intakes.
The World Health Organization suggests reducing added sugar consumption to 5% of daily calories or fewer for best health.
On the other hand, Dietary Guidelines for Americans advise consuming added sugars no more than 10% of daily calories.
